Full Stack Software Engineer – Cloud & Integration Platforms

Ferguson

Remote regions

US

Salary range

$5,445–$9,537/mo

Benefits

Similar Jobs

See all

Duties and Responsibilities:

  • Design, develop, and maintain full stack applications, including modern web user interfaces, backend services, and API-based integrations.
  • Build and support cloud-native services on Microsoft Azure, ensuring high availability, resiliency, and performance across environments.
  • Collaborate with engineering, data, architecture, security, and business partners throughout the development lifecycle.

On-Call Support Expectations:

  • Participate as an active member of a 24x7 rotational on-call support team for business-critical applications and integration platforms.
  • Respond to alerts and incidents outside standard business hours to restore service quickly and safely.
  • Document incidents and contribute to post-incident reviews and continuous improvement initiatives.

Qualifications and Requirements:

  • Bachelor's degree in Computer Science, IT, or related field, or equivalent hands-on professional experience.
  • Solid experience developing full stack applications with modern frontend frameworks and backend services using C#/.NET.
  • Proficiency in HTML, CSS, JavaScript, and cloud-native application architectures on Microsoft Azure.

Ferguson

Ferguson is a Fortune 500 project success company and a leading value-added distributor providing expertise, solutions, and products across residential and commercial plumbing, HVAC, fire, fabrication, and industrial supplies. With approximately 36,000 associates across 1,700 locations, it operates as a community of proud associates dedicated to building meaningful infrastructure, homes, and businesses.

Apply for This Position